Advantage Solutions is a global retail and consumer goods services company that provides comprehensive omnichannel sales, marketing, merchandising, and retail solutions to consumerpackaged goods (CPG) manufacturers and retailers. Founded in 1987, Advantage works with thousands of brands and tens of thousands of retail locations across North America, helping them grow sales, optimize product placement, enhance shopper experiences, and drive results both instore and online. The company combines deep industry expertise with proprietary data, analytics, and technologydriven insights to deliver tailored services across the retail value chain from retail execution and logistics to brand building, retail media, and experiential marketing. Publicly traded on the NASDAQ under the ticker ADV, Advantage continues to shape how people shop by connecting brands, retailers, and consumers in a rapidly evolving marketplace.

ICON International, Inc. is a corporate barter firm that offers innovative solutions and strategic thinking to help brands grow and create economic value. They manage diverse media trade positions and provide sourcing procurement solutions across numerous spend categories. With significant access to capital reserves, ICON invests in capacity-driven industries and offers real estate solutions for owned and leased properties globally. Their target clients include businesses looking for dependable barter solutions and unique partnerships.
